Kinda depends on the gun, but in principle, I always carry at least one reload. That looks like this:
- 3" Kimber: 7 + 1 in the pipe, plus 1 8-round mag, sometimes 2 8-round mags.
- 5" Springfield: 8 + 1 in the pipe, plus 1 8-round mag, sometimes 2 8-round mags.
- M&P 45: 10 + 1 in the pipe, plus 1 10-round mag (if shoulder holster carry, I'll pack 2 extra 10 round mags).
- M&P340: 5 rounds in gun plus 1 5-round speedloader.
- Kahr PM9: 6 + 1 in the pipe, plus 1 7-round mag.
It's worth mentioning that with the first three guns,
deep concealment is not as much of a priority, and consequently I am more apt to pack more than one reload. With the last two guns, these are for pocket carry or deeper concealment because of their small size and light weight, and carrying more than one reload begins to offset the advantages of their size and weight.
Also, it is an old saw that once you get into a firefight, you'll wish you had packed a suitcase full of ammo. I can't think like that. Because of my back, I can only carry so much extra weight around. I don't carry a gun so that I can get in a firefight. I carry a gun to defend myself. If I have to shoot more than a magazine load, then I urgently need to be elsewhere. The main reason I carry a backup magazine isn't because I expect to shoot a magazine dry, but because there is always the possibility with a semi-automatic pistol of a magazine induced failure of some kind. So I carry a backup magazine in case of one of those kinds of failures. Note that of the carry guns listed above, the 10 round capacity M&P magazine is the highest capacity magazine I own for any of my pistols. My wife has a 15 round Glock 19, but it is not her primary carry gun. That honor goes to 5 shot revolver, and that is about to get replaced by a 7+1 shot 9mm. She also carries 1 speedloader for her revolver, or 1 backup magazine for either the Glock or her Kahr CW9.
It's another old saw that a pistol is used to fight your way back to the long gun you should have never put down in the first place. In the
highly unlikely event that I was ever going to find myself in a firefight, I'd be packing an AR15 and about 5 extra 30-round magazines. I'm not going to criticize the decision of any CHLer to carry more than one or two back up mags/speedloaders, but I just don't see the need for it myself. I always have two extra magazines for whatever is my primary carry that day. A) not so much for round count as, has been mentioned, if Murphy decides to rear his head and cause a mechanical failure; and B) two spare mags instead of one just because I never bother to buy a single mag holder--double mag holders are useful for other things like IDPA, single mag holders not so much--and besides, I don't mind the extra weight balancing the pistol on the other hip. Ditto if I happen to be using (which is only occasionally) a shoulder rig because, hey, there are two mag holders on the other side, so I might as well put something in 'em.
I'll often have a tiny BUG in a front pocket, but I only bother to carry a spare mag for it in another pocket if that's the only gun I'm going to carry due to dress/social event requirements, which is rare.
If it's just the BUG and only one spare mag, 13 total rounds. If it's the XD(m) .40 (my highest capacity carry gun) plus the BUG, that's 56 total rounds. So I can see exactly where Excaliber's coming from. Typically, though, I carry a small Kimber, so 22 rounds, plus 7 in the BUG if I have it with me.
